Tender description

Contracts Finder Award Notice re further competition through Capital Schemes Framework re a section of the A686 carriageway near Renwick Mast approximately 2km north east of Gamblesby in Cumbria is showing signs of distress and is to be remediated. The works involve the importing of granular fill to regrade the earthworks slopes supporting the carriageway and the installation of carriageway drainage. Works include site clearance, fencing/walling, earthworks, drainage and landscaping.
